Saint-Flour Cathedral (Cathédrale Saint-Pierre-et-Saint-Flour de Saint-Flour) is a Roman Catholic cathedral, and French national monument, located in the town of Saint-Flour in the Auvergne.
It is the seat of the Bishops of Saint-Flour.
It is a Gothic structure, built between 1398 and 1466.
